解压方式安装MySQL时如何初始化data目录

在Linux系统上,我们可以通过解压方式安装MySQL。但是在安装完成后,需要对MySQL的data目录进行初始化,以确保数据库正常运行。本文将介绍如何初始化MySQL的data目录。

步骤一:解压MySQL安装包

首先,我们需要下载MySQL的安装包,然后解压到指定目录中。假设我们将MySQL安装包解压到/opt/mysql目录中。

tar -zxvf mysql-5.7.35-linux-glibc2.12-x86_64.tar.gz -C /opt/mysql

步骤二:初始化data目录

接下来,我们需要初始化MySQL的data目录。首先,进入MySQL的安装目录:

cd /opt/mysql/mysql-5.7.35-linux-glibc2.12-x86_64

然后执行以下命令进行初始化:

bin/mysqld --initialize --user=mysql

这将会在data目录下生成一个data文件夹,并初始化数据库。

步骤三:启动MySQL服务

完成初始化后,我们可以启动MySQL服务:

bin/mysqld_safe --user=mysql &

总结

通过以上步骤,我们成功初始化了MySQL的data目录,并启动了MySQL服务。现在,我们可以开始使用MySQL数据库了。


journey
    title 初始化MySQL的data目录

    section 下载安装包
        Downloading: 2022-01-01, 1h
    section 解压安装包
        Unpacking: 2022-01-01, 30min
    section 初始化data目录
        Initializing: 2022-01-01, 20min
    section 启动MySQL服务
        Starting: 2022-01-01, 10min
gantt
    title MySQL data目录初始化甘特图

    section 初始化
    初始化MySQL: 2022-01-01, 1h

    section 启动
    启动MySQL服务: 2022-01-01, 30min

通过以上步骤和图表,我们完成了MySQL的data目录初始化,确保了MySQL数据库的正常运行。希望这篇文章能够帮助你解决问题。